Brilliant!
The gum rubber side (grey) has a very nice feel, it gives a lot of rebound similar to that of a kit snare drum where as the black harder side has a marching snare-like feel to it. It is excellent for performing all 40 of the standard rudiments and is quite enough to be used in places such as a bedroom it creates little noise even with hard strokes. It can also be used on any surface as the reverse side acts as a grip to stop it moving, while the actual pad absorbs all hits so the surface being played on wont take any damage. Overall an excellent product I would recommend it to any drummer as an essential pad above any on the market currently.

Excellent practice pad
I’ve been a drummer for 40 years but this is my first practice pad. I’ve been using it for about six weeks now and I can’t overstate how useful this has been in improving my sticking technique. I’ve been doing 20 minutes or so every couple of days, mainly just single and double stroke rolls. The pad has an excellent natural feel and bounce, very like a real snare drum. I’ve been placing it on a cushion or folded towel to reduce noise which works well. Definitely a highly recommended product.

Great! BUT Needs a Little Work
On first impressions, this item doesn't look like much. However, it does offer you a brilliant alternative to having to play on a drum kit - With it's gum rubber surface it offers a realistic response (similar to a snare drum) whilst heavily reducing the amount of sound produced in comparison to a drum kit. This is definitely a brilliant little item to get your hands on if you want to practice your control and speed (Sticking technique). PLUS, it fits in a regular snare stand OR it can sit on your lap wherever you are!There are only a few downsides to this item, these are:- The looks - This items looks aren't the best and it's not helped by the slap dash workmanship from the use of glue on the wood to make the rubber stick to it. This is mainly noticeable around the corners of the product as there are clear dark spots where the item has been stuck down. However, this will not affect the items performance, but from EVANS we would expect to see a higher quality finish to this...- The wood - The wood is a little rough to handle and makes the pad feel a little heavy. However, if you're going to place this onto a snare stand, this will make no difference BUT if you wish to have it on your lap it can feel a bit weighty after a while.In the future I hope the wood gets an update so future purchases will have a higher quality feel to them!OVERALLOverall, I would recommend this item to any drummer who wishes to practice their rudiments, speed and control anywhere without the restriction of the kit. This item is a very good alternative to get that similar response to a snare drum.I would recommend with this item that you practice with this in a snare stand as this will delivery the most realistic feeling in comparison to practicing sat in bed, etc.HOWEVER, if you wish to have a portable pad (to practice at work, etc.), we would recommend the 6" OR 7" version (Known as the "Apprentice") of this item as this is a more desirable size to fit in your backpack. PLUS, it has an alternative system to have on a stand. This version has a screw bottom so it can fit onto any regular cymbal stand as it won't fit in a snare stand.I hope this review is helpful to you all!
